Jan. 3, 2017, marked the Intuit® ProConnect™ release of the improved Desktop Training Portal and the second major improvement for our customers’ My Account experience. The team has dedicated the last two months to connecting with our customers, identifying your unmet needs and rapidly experimenting with a broad set of ideas to create a portal that will deliver a better experience than ever.

Here’s a summary of these improved experiences within the Desktop Training Portal:

  • Improved content categorization and detailed training module descriptions.
  • A personalized “Continue Learning” feature, in which the portal saves modules you viewed but did not complete. This feature will save an average of three minutes per visit by helping you pick up exactly where you left off with your training before you were interrupted.
  • A “Module Complete” function recommends additional training content based off of your views.
  • Enhanced feedback and content rating experiences will help us improve our training over time.
  • One-click access to events and webinars.
  • A first-use tutorial experience highlights the new training portal experience and enables you to receive maximum benefit in your first visit.
